Best Times to Visit Power County

When should you plan your Rentals by Owner stay?

Choosing the right time to vacation in this destination can help you enjoy its unique charm and find the perfect rental by owner that suits your plans, ensuring a memorable stay in Power County’s inviting surroundings.

Peak Season Highlights

summer
Summer (June to August)

During the summer months, the area experiences its peak season with warm temperatures ideal for outdoor activities and exploring the natural beauty of this destination.

Average Temperature Daytime: Highs around 85°F to 95°F - Nighttime: Lows between 55°F and 65°F
autumn
Fall (September to November)

Late summer transitioning into early fall marks the second peak, where pleasant weather encourages visitors to enjoy outdoor pursuits before the winter chill sets in.

Average Temperature Daytime: Highs around 70°F to 80°F - Nighttime: Lows between 40°F and 50°F

Off-Season Highlights

image
Winter (December to February)

The winter months bring a quieter atmosphere, making it an ideal time for those seeking solitude or winter sports in the region's scenic landscape.

Average Temperature Daytime: Highs around 30°F to 40°F - Nighttime: Lows between 15°F and 25°F
image
Spring (March to May)

Early spring offers a peaceful time to visit as the area begins to awaken, with cooler temperatures and fewer crowds, perfect for nature enthusiasts looking for relaxation.

Average Temperature Daytime: Highs around 50°F to 60°F - Nighttime: Lows between 30°F and 40°F

Family Activities

  • American Falls Reservoir: Spend quality time boating, fishing, or picnicking by the water at this popular spot in the area, perfect for family outdoor adventures.
  • Massacre Rocks State Park: Explore the scenic trails, enjoy a family hike, or have a relaxing picnic at this natural park known for its historical significance and stunning landscape.
  • Fremont-Madison Raptor Center: Discover local bird species through educational programs and interactive exhibits that make this a fun learning experience for children visiting here.
  • Pitman City Park: Engage in recreational activities such as playgrounds, sports fields, and walking paths designed to entertain families and foster outdoor fun in the region.
